Brief summary
This study is designed to evaluate the efficacy, safety, and pharmacokinetics of several immunotherapy-based combination treatments in participants with inoperable locally advanced or metastatic HR-positive, HER2-negative breast cancer who have progressed during or following treatment with a cyclin-dependent kinase (CDK) 4/6 inhibitor in the first- or second-line setting, such as palbociclib, ribociclib, or abemaciclib. The study will be performed in two stages. During Stage 1, participants will be randomized to fulvestrant (control) or an atezolizumab-containing doublet or triplet combination. Those who experience disease progression, loss of clinical benefit, or unacceptable toxicity may be eligible to receive a new triplet combination treatment in Stage 2 until loss of clinical benefit or unacceptable toxicity. New treatment arms may be added and/or existing treatment arms may be closed during the course of the study on the basis of ongoing clinical efficacy and safety as well as the current treatments available.
Interventions
Atezolizumab will be given as 840 milligrams (mg) via intravenous (IV) infusion on Days 1 and 15 of each 28-day cycle. This regimen will apply to all arms except when given with entinostat in Stage 1, or exemestane or tamoxifen in Stage 2, in which atezolizumab will be given as 1200 mg via IV infusion on Day 1 of each 21-day cycle.
Bevacizumab will be given as 10 milligrams per kilogram (mg/kg) via IV infusion on Days 1 and 15 of each 28-day cycle in the regimen containing fulvestrant. When given with exemestane or tamoxifen, bevacizumab will be given as 15 mg/kg via IV infusion on Day 1 of each 21-day cycle.
Entinostat will be given as 5 mg orally once a week on Days 1, 8 and 15 of each 21-day cycle.
Exemestane will be given as 25 mg orally QD in each 21-day cycle.
Fulvestrant will be given as 500 mg intramuscularly on Days 1 and 15 of Cycle 1 and thereafter on Day 1 of each 28-day cycle.
Ipatasertib will be given as 400 mg orally QD on Days 1-21 of each 28-day cycle.
Tamoxifen will be given as 20 mg orally QD in each 21-day cycle.
Abemaciclib will be given as 150mg twice daily during each 28-day cycle.

Participant flow
Recruitment details
A total of 144 participants with inoperable locally advanced or metastatic hormone receptor-positive (HR+) human epidermal growth factor receptor 2 negative (HER2-) breast cancer took part in the study at 26 investigative sites across the United States of America and South Korea from 22 December 2017 to 26 September 2024. The study is considered Completed because all the pre-planned study activities and analyses have been performed.
Pre-assignment details
The study consisted of two stages: Stage 1: participants were randomized to either the control arm (fulvestrant) or the experimental arms. Stage 2: participants from Stage 1 who experienced unacceptable toxicity, disease progression (PD), or loss of clinical benefit received treatment in Stage 2. Stage 1 participants who did not enter Stage 2 and Stage 2 participants who completed treatment entered the long-term survival follow-up.

Stage 1: Percentage of Participants With Objective Response
Objective response rate (ORR) was defined as the percentage of participants with an objective response of complete response (CR) or partial response (PR) as determined by the investigator according to Response Evaluation Criteria in Solid Tumors, Version 1.1 (RECIST v1.1). CR was defined as the disappearance of all target lesions and any pathological lymph nodes (whether target or non-target) that have a reduction in short axis to \< 10 millimeters (mm). PR was defined as at least a 30% decrease in the sum of diameters (SOD) of all target lesions, taking as reference the baseline SOD, in the absence of CR. Participants with missing or no response assessments were classified as non-responders. Percentages have been rounded off to the nearest whole number.
Time frame: Up to 50.4 months
Population: Efficacy-evaluable population included all participants who received at least one dose of each drug for their assigned treatment regimen.
| Arm | Measure | Value (NUMBER) |
|---|---|---|
| Fulvestrant Control | Stage 1: Percentage of Participants With Objective Response | 10.0 percentage of participants |
| Stage 1: Fulvestrant + Atezolizumab | Stage 1: Percentage of Participants With Objective Response | 10.0 percentage of participants |
| Stage 1: Fulvestrant + Atezolizumab + Ipatasertib | Stage 1: Percentage of Participants With Objective Response | 26.9 percentage of participants |
| Stage 1: Atezolizumab + Ipatasertib | Stage 1: Percentage of Participants With Objective Response | 16.7 percentage of participants |
| Stage 1: Atezolizumab + Entinostat | Stage 1: Percentage of Participants With Objective Response | 6.7 percentage of participants |
| Stage 1: Fulvestrant + Atezolizumab + Abemaciclib | Stage 1: Percentage of Participants With Objective Response | 26.3 percentage of participants |
Stage 1: Clinical Benefit Rate (CBR)
CBR was defined as the percentage of participants with stable disease (SD) ≥ 24 weeks or with confirmed CR or PR, as determined by the investigator according to RECIST v1.1. SD was defined as neither sufficient shrinkage to qualify for CR or PR nor sufficient increase to qualify for PD. CR was defined as the disappearance of all target lesions and any pathological lymph nodes (whether target or non-target) having a reduction in short axis to \< 10 mm. PR was defined as at least a 30% decrease in the SOD of all target lesions, taking as reference the baseline SOD, in the absence of CR. PD was defined as at least a 20% increase in the SOD of target lesions, taking as reference the smallest sum in the study, including baseline, in addition to the relative increase of 20%, the sum must also demonstrate an absolute increase of ≥ 5 mm. Percentages have been rounded off to the nearest whole number.
Time frame: Up to 51.9 months
Population: Efficacy-evaluable population included all participants who received at least one dose of each drug for their assigned treatment regimen.
| Arm | Measure | Value (NUMBER) |
|---|---|---|
| Fulvestrant Control | Stage 1: Clinical Benefit Rate (CBR) | 15.0 percentage of participants |
| Stage 1: Fulvestrant + Atezolizumab | Stage 1: Clinical Benefit Rate (CBR) | 26.7 percentage of participants |
| Stage 1: Fulvestrant + Atezolizumab + Ipatasertib | Stage 1: Clinical Benefit Rate (CBR) | 42.3 percentage of participants |
| Stage 1: Atezolizumab + Ipatasertib | Stage 1: Clinical Benefit Rate (CBR) | 16.7 percentage of participants |
| Stage 1: Atezolizumab + Entinostat | Stage 1: Clinical Benefit Rate (CBR) | 6.7 percentage of participants |
| Stage 1: Fulvestrant + Atezolizumab + Abemaciclib | Stage 1: Clinical Benefit Rate (CBR) | 42.1 percentage of participants |

Stage 1: Overall Survival (OS)
OS was defined as the time from randomization to death from any cause. Participants who were still alive at the time of OS analysis were censored at the last date they were known to be alive. The Kaplan-Meier method was used to estimate the median for OS.
Time frame: From randomization to death (up to 62.2 months)
Population: Efficacy-evaluable population included all participants who received at least one dose of each drug for their assigned treatment regimen.
| Arm | Measure | Value (MEDIAN) |
|---|---|---|
| Fulvestrant Control | Stage 1: Overall Survival (OS) | 26.02 months |
| Stage 1: Fulvestrant + Atezolizumab | Stage 1: Overall Survival (OS) | 26.48 months |
| Stage 1: Fulvestrant + Atezolizumab + Ipatasertib | Stage 1: Overall Survival (OS) | 26.91 months |
| Stage 1: Atezolizumab + Ipatasertib | Stage 1: Overall Survival (OS) | 10.91 months |
| Stage 1: Atezolizumab + Entinostat | Stage 1: Overall Survival (OS) | 23.10 months |
| Stage 1: Fulvestrant + Atezolizumab + Abemaciclib | Stage 1: Overall Survival (OS) | 26.71 months |

Stage 1: Progression-free Survival (PFS)
PFS was defined as the time from randomization to the date of the first recorded occurrence of PD or death from any cause (whichever occurred first) in Stage 1, as determined by the investigator according to RECIST v1.1. PD was defined as at least a 20% increase in the SOD of target lesions, taking as reference the smallest sum in the study including baseline in addition to the relative increase of 20%, the sum must also demonstrate an absolute increase of ≥ 5 mm. Participants who did not have documented PD or death, PFS was censored at the day of the last tumor assessment. The Kaplan-Meier method was used to estimate the median for PFS.
Time frame: From randomization to the first occurrence of PD or death (up to 51.9 months)
Population: Efficacy-evaluable population included all participants who received at least one dose of each drug for their assigned treatment regimen.
| Arm | Measure | Value (MEDIAN) |
|---|---|---|
| Fulvestrant Control | Stage 1: Progression-free Survival (PFS) | 1.95 months |
| Stage 1: Fulvestrant + Atezolizumab | Stage 1: Progression-free Survival (PFS) | 3.15 months |
| Stage 1: Fulvestrant + Atezolizumab + Ipatasertib | Stage 1: Progression-free Survival (PFS) | 5.86 months |
| Stage 1: Atezolizumab + Ipatasertib | Stage 1: Progression-free Survival (PFS) | 2.28 months |
| Stage 1: Atezolizumab + Entinostat | Stage 1: Progression-free Survival (PFS) | 1.82 months |
| Stage 1: Fulvestrant + Atezolizumab + Abemaciclib | Stage 1: Progression-free Survival (PFS) | 6.28 months |
